We had a dog brought in by the Army—large and with a history of aggression. At first, we were very cautious around him. But over time, we noticed him starting to relax because of the calm and soothing environment here. This place really helps dogs feel safe and at ease.
Eventually, a family visited and instantly felt drawn to him. He was intelligent, knew how to do tricks, and quickly captured their hearts. Soon enough, he was adopted.
Today, he lives as a true house dog—very affectionate and deeply attached to his new family. It’s a complete and beautiful transformation in his behavior and life.
